Prince Harry, who lives in the United States with his wife Meghan and their two children, launched the Games in 2017, a multi-disciplinary sporting event for military personnel wounded in action.

Harry, the youngest son of King Charles, served as a military helicopter pilot in Afghanistan.

The service will celebrate the event and include readings from Harry and British actor Damian Lewis. Wounded veterans and members of the Invictus community will also be in attendance.

Organizers said the event would mark “a decade of changing lives and saving lives through sport”.

Harry has returned to the UK only a handful of times since stepping down as a member of the royal family in 2020, arriving for major events such as Queen Elizabeth’s funeral in 2022 and his father’s coronation in May 2023.

He was last seen in the UK in February this year for a brief meeting with his father after the monarch announced he had been diagnosed with cancer.

The palace said on Friday that Charles would return to public duties after making good progress following his treatment and recovery period, according to Reuters.
